Why Molex Mega-Fit connectors exist

Molex Mega-Fit is the 5.7mm Fit family for high-current power runs. It is the step up when Nano-Fit, Micro-Fit 3.0, or Mini-Fit Jr. cannot carry the selected terminal and wire condition.

Dual-row Mega-Fit receptacles include 171692 PBT standard housings and 170001 glow-wire nylon variants across 2-12 circuits. Single-row Mega-Fit includes 200456 receptacles and 213814 or 213815 plugs across 2-8 circuits.

Terminal options include 76823 tin and 172063 gold female terminals for 16-10 AWG wire, plus 105417 and 105418 male terminals. Accessories include 105415 TPA, 228006 CPA, and 200122 backshells.

Fit family comparison

Pick the Fit family by pitch, wire range, circuit count, and the exact terminal and wire condition behind the current rating.

Nano-Fit

Compact signal and power, tight packaging

2.5mm
20-26 AWG
Max Current*
8.0A with 105300 terminals and 20 AWG in a 2-circuit wire-to-board set
Circuits
2-8 single / 4-16 dual

Micro-Fit 3.0

Mid-density power and signal workhorse

3.0mm
18-30 AWG
Max Current*
8.5A with 43030 terminal and 18 AWG
Circuits
2-12 single / 2-24 dual

Ultra-Fit

Compact 600V power with glow-wire options

3.5mm
16-22 AWG
Max Current*
14A with 172253 tin terminals and 16 AWG in a 2-circuit single-row wire-to-board set
Circuits
2-8 single / 4-16 dual

Mini-Fit Jr.

Classic power interconnect

4.2mm
16-28 AWG
Max Current*
9A with 5556 terminal and 24-18 AWG variant; 13A with 45750 HCS terminal and 16 AWG
Circuits
2-24 dual

Mega-Fit

High-current power runs

5.7mm
10-16 AWG
Max Current*
23A at 600V with Mega-Fit terminals and 12 AWG; 30A peak with Mega-Fit terminals and 10 AWG in a 2-circuit wire-to-wire set
Circuits
2-8 single / 2-12 dual

*Max current is the best case from Molex family data. Real limits come from the exact terminal, wire, circuit count, ambient temperature, and housing selected.

Choose Mega-Fit when the selected terminal and 10-16 AWG wire condition demands a 5.7mm high-current family. If the design can use smaller wire or lower current, Micro-Fit 3.0, Mini-Fit Jr., or Nano-Fit may save space.

Use the exact selected Mega-Fit drawing for cavity numbering. Current, circuit count, row format, and wire-to-board versus wire-to-wire layout are linked decisions.

Standard, glow-wire, and row-format choices

Mega-Fit current planning starts with row format and circuit count. Single-row 2-circuit wire-to-wire is the condition behind the 30A peak value with Mega-Fit terminals and 10 AWG wire.

Glow-wire behavior is per selected part. For example, 1716920102 is not a glow-wire part, while 1700010104 is a glow-wire variant.

For quoting, tie each current requirement to row format, circuit count, terminal series, wire gauge, and housing series. Mega-Fit is not one current rating across every part.

Wire size and current condition

Mega-Fit wire-to-wire planning spans 16-10 AWG. Wire-to-board planning spans 16-12 AWG.

The 30A peak value is not a generic Mega-Fit rating. It requires Mega-Fit terminals, 10 AWG wire, and a single-row 2-circuit wire-to-wire layout.

Final wire choice comes from the exact housing, terminal, insulation OD, bend radius, and bundle temperature. Gauge alone is not enough.

What drives cost

Mega-Fit cost moves with terminal plating, wire gauge, row format, circuit count, glow-wire part selection, and accessory stack.

Wire Gauge
16 AWG lower, 10 AWG higherHeavier wire increases material, stripping, crimping, and bend-space requirements.
Terminal Plating
Tin lower, gold higherUse 172063 gold only when the selected design calls for it.
Housing Variant
171692 standard, 170001 selected glow-wireGlow-wire and hot-plug caveats are per selected part, not family-wide.

Assembly, and the mistakes to avoid

  • !Do not use the 30A peak value unless the build uses Mega-Fit terminals, 10 AWG wire, and a single-row 2-circuit wire-to-wire set.
  • !Do not blanket-claim glow-wire or hot-plug behavior. Those caveats are tied to selected 170001 parts and exact terminal and wire conditions.
  • !Do not treat wire-to-wire and wire-to-board current tables as interchangeable.
  • !Do not place Mega-Fit in safety or on-engine service from the family name alone. Review the exact part and environment.

Common questions

What is Molex Mega-Fit used for?+

Molex Mega-Fit is a 5.7mm pitch high-current power connector family for appliances, telecom and server power distribution, industrial machinery, lighting, and unsealed automotive control modules or power converters.

How much current can Mega-Fit carry?+

The 30A peak condition applies to a single-row 2-circuit wire-to-wire set with Mega-Fit terminals and 10 AWG wire. Molex data also lists 23A at 600V with Mega-Fit terminals and 12 AWG wire, and dual-row wire-to-board values that drop to 16A with Mega-Fit terminals and 12 AWG wire in 8-12 circuit layouts.

What is the difference between 171692 and 170001?+

171692 is the standard dual-row receptacle family. 170001 is a glow-wire nylon dual-row family where hot-plug data applies only to selected 170001 parts. Do not apply those caveats to every Mega-Fit housing.

Which terminals does Mega-Fit use?+

Mega-Fit terminal options include 76823 tin and 172063 gold female terminals for 16-10 AWG wire, plus 105417 and 105418 male terminals where the selected housing and wire-to-wire stack require them.

Should I choose single-row or dual-row Mega-Fit?+

Use single-row Mega-Fit for 2-8 circuits when the layout needs the highest-current wire-to-wire path. Use dual-row Mega-Fit for 2-12 circuits when density and board or panel packaging matter more.

Is every Mega-Fit part hot-plug rated?+

No. Hot-plug behavior is tied to selected 170001 series parts and the exact terminal, wire, circuit count, and voltage condition. Do not treat it as a blanket Mega-Fit feature.
